    Totally surprised. I was expecting a walk up counter hot dog joint with 4 items on the menu only to find it has a giant, full-on diner menu with sit-down service. The service was prompt and friendly. The food came out lightning quick. Nice ambiance as well. The Texas Weiner was not my favorite thing. The hot dog was a little underdone and shrivelly at the same time. It did have a good snap to it, however and was plenty tasty. The chili was a bit weird. Almost had a Cincinnati chili thing going on. Maybe a bit of cinnamon? Not bad, just a bit odd. The burger on the other hand was superb. Got the Jersey burger. The patty is grilled instead of griddled and had a nice scald on it while being juicy on the inside. The Taylor ham was fried up well and the sunny side egg was cooked to perfection, which is pretty rare for an egg on a burger. The fries were classic diner crinkle cut fries. Crisp on the outside and pillowy on the inside. So, very pleasantly surprised overall. They did have off brand ketchup, which I normally knock a star off for but the positives far outweighed the annoyance of that. Been driving by this place forever and glad I finally tried it.

    I was expecting this to be like any other NJ Hot Dog joint, but this should be considered Manny's Diner. The exterior is cute, the inside is clean, and the menu is much longer than we thought it would be. They serve an extensive breakfast, with a long list of other options, including chicken sandwiches, fried shrimp, and soup. We ordered a hot dog (plain) and a texas weiner (the same, but with mustard, onions, and chili) and a cheeseburger deluxe. It was all fine, I prefer the hot dogs, but they don't make them often enough to be labeled a hot dog place. The buns and the chili seemed a little dry and stale, but not bad. The burger was exactly what you would expect from a diner, some goodnplain food with cole slaw and a pickle. All in all, great experience. We will absolutely be coming back with a different mindset to give some other menu items a try!

    I usually order the fish and chip platter which has a side of fat fries and yummy cole slaw. I wish the tartar sauce was not the brand by Ken's. The fries arrive hot and the cole slaw comes on a bed of lettuce with what appears to be sprinkling of black pepper. The battered fish is fried okay; I'd like it to be fried a tad bit more but it's okay. Place is busy and many of the staff have been there decades. Parking is not bad since the opening of another lot. I was there on a Sunday at about 12:30 pm. Price for my meal in December 2023 is $17.95 without tax and tip. There is no tap and pay, you can use your credit card with a 3% added charge or you can use cash.
